要说现在的数字货币热潮,区块链钱包可真是重中之重。大家在投资比特币、以太坊这些数字货币的时候,首先想到的就是要有个保险的地方存放。这可不仅仅是一个简单的钱包,背后可是有很多复杂的技术支持。简单来讲,区块链钱包能让你更安全、方便地管理你的加密资产。
钱包有很多种类型,大致分为热钱包和冷钱包。热钱包就是在线钱包,随时都能用,但安全性相对较低。冷钱包则是离线的,像是硬件钱包或纸钱包,安全性高,但使用起来不如热钱包方便。你可以根据自己的需求选择合适类型的钱包。
对于开发者来说,拥有一个好的源码就等于拥有了一块“金田”。拿到现成的源码,你可以快速地做出一个功能强大、界面友好的钱包应用。市面上有很多开源的区块链钱包源码,今天我就来推荐几个靠谱的。
如果你想自己动手打造一个比特币钱包,可以看看BitcoinJ。这是一个使用Java编写的开源库,功能强大,社区也很活跃,遇到问题还可以寻求帮助。由于Java的跨平台性能,你写好的钱包可以在不同的设备上使用。这对于开发者来说真的是个好消息。
对于以太坊爱好者,Ethereal Wallet绝对不能错过。这个钱包的界面特别友好,操作也很简单。你可以直接通过这个钱包管理你的以太坊资产,包括代币和NFT。源码也很易于理解,适合初学者。
很多人都知道MyEtherWallet(MEW),这款以太坊钱包的名字很响亮吧。MEW提供了丰富的功能,你甚至可以通过它和硬件钱包连接,更加安全。源码开源,开发者大可放心修改和扩展。这对于那些想要深入了解以太坊生态的朋友来说,是个不错的选择。
如果你想让你的应用和其他钱包实现互通,WalletConnect是个不错的选择。它其实不是一个钱包,而是一个协议,可以连接各种不同的钱包。通过它,你可以方便地进行交易,也可以用它来提升你的应用体验。在源码方面也很成熟,适合各类开发者使用。
其实,选择哪个源码,主要还是看你的需求。比如,如果你是初学者,可能就想要一款界面友好、功能简单的钱包;而如果你是有经验的开发者,可能更喜欢一些可定制化的源码。此外,社区的支持也很重要,选择一个活跃社区的源码,可以让后续的开发过程更加顺利。
我自己在开发钱包的过程中,有时候也会遇到各种各样的问题。比如上次我想添加一个新的特性,结果花费了好多时间。那时候我很沮丧,但通过社区论坛获得了一些帮助,最终顺利解决了问题。这样的经历让我明白,开发不仅仅是写代码,还需要不断学习和尝试。
无论使用哪个钱包源码,安全都是首要关注的点。记得有一次,我的朋友因为使用了一个不安全的钱包,损失了不少资金,真的是很心痛。因此,用户在选择钱包时,一定要考虑安全性,最好能有社区的支持和维护。
最后,不管你是开发者还是普通用户,不妨亲自尝试一下使用上述推荐的钱包源码。现在市场的变化很快,而技术也在不断更新迭代,作为使用者要时刻关注动态。希望你能找到最适合自己的区块链钱包,管理好你的加密资产!
你觉得这些源码怎样?有没有用过类似的?如果有更好的推荐,欢迎和我分享!